Three demanding Thursday sessions at Ciudad Deportiva
The second day of training for the Valencia CF squad members back from their summer break took place on Thursday, as they participated in three demanding sessions at the Ciudad Deportiva. With LaLiga, Champions League, Copa del Rey and Spanish Supercopa action coming up this season, the players will have to be in peak physical condition, and coach Marcelino has set about the task at hand with vigour.
Over the next few days, the players will be convening at the VCF training facility from 8:45am, eating breakfast together before their opening session. The coaching staff have set up fitness routines both in the gym and on the pitch, as well as skills and tactical work, and the VCF stars will also rest and eat all of their meals together before heading to a hotel to sleep at night.
The squad members present this week will gradually be joined by more of their teammates, and after 10 days of work at the Ciudad Deportiva they will go to Crans-Montana (Switzerland) for their customary summer training camp. One day following their arrival, Valencia CF will play AS Monaco in the 2019 Alps Football Festival, in their opening preseason fixture.
